How to Monitor SDR Performance Step-by-Step

Step 1: Join the Knock Knock Updates Slack Channel

This is your real-time feed of all incoming lead conversations.

For each new lead, you’ll see:

  • The assigned rep (based on routing rules)
  • Enriched lead data: name, role, company, size, industry, location, and intent score
  • CRM status: is the lead already in your system?
  • The actual message(s) the lead sent to your team

Step 2: Review Response Times and Rep Engagement

You can drill into any conversation thread in Slack to:

  • See how long it took a rep to respond
  • View who responded (multiple reps may join depending on your routing setup)
  • Monitor the quality and tone of the conversation

Step 3: Ensure No Lead Goes Unanswered

Knock automatically flags conversations that go unanswered:

  • If no one responds within 3 minutes, the thread is highlighted in yellow and pinned in the Slack channel bookmarks
  • Once a rep replies, the conversation is automatically un-pinned
  • You can also run /find-lead in Slack to search by lead status, name, company, or rep

View Rep Data in Your CRM

Knock also updates rep performance fields directly in your CRM (e.g., Salesforce, HubSpot):

  • Knock: Rep Owner – The rep assigned via routing
  • Knock: Responding Rep – The rep who actually replied
  • Knock: Rep Response Time – Time (in minutes) it took to respond
  • Excludes out-of-office hours and bot-handled rejections

This makes it easy to run performance reports inside your CRM or BI tools.
